Description
16 Primrose has been beautifully decorated throughout by the current vendors with earthy tones and attractive kitchen and bathroom suites to be found throughout the house.
The beating heart of this home is undoubtedly the stunning kitchen diner which has been designed to create a social, light and open space. Elsewhere, there is a spacious living room with French doors that can be thrown open to bring the outside world indoors, a downstairs utility room & cloakroom W/C as well as three bedrooms, a primary en-suite and a family bathroom. Externally, the property has a low-maintenance enclosed garden along with access to a private driveway for two cars and a separate single garage.
The property further benefits from a prime, edge of town location, just a short walking distance from the town centre, as well as many useful amenities, including schools. For commuters, there is easy access to the M6 and the A66 along with Penrith Station for rail travel to farther-flung locations. With the fabulous Eden Valley, Pennines and the Lake District but a short drive away, you'll be spoiled for choice when it comes to the weekend and your deciding where to go next.
